Dana Pounds


Dana Pounds is an American track and field athlete competing in the javelin throw. In 2007, she competed in the 2007 [World Championships in Athletics – Women's javelin throw|women's javelin throw] event at the 2007 [World Championships in Athletics] held in Osaka, Japan. She did not qualify to compete in the final.
Competing for the Air Force [Falcons track and field] team, she won the NCAA [Division I Outdoor Track and Field Championships – Women's javelin throw|women's javelin throw] event at the NCAA Division I Outdoor Track and Field Championships both in 2005 and in 2006.
In 2008, she won the women's United States [Air Force Athlete of the Year] award.
